Output f80a68b6be2d882f5f9602399c5e2cd8eea4588158652665ac7845226112707b:0

value
10602
script pubkey
OP_0 OP_PUSHBYTES_20 d1fa7e9adae3fcb15b9933c7b6bac22d90b4f26e
address
tb1q68a8axk6u07tzkuex0rmdwkz9kgtfunww6stjq
transaction
f80a68b6be2d882f5f9602399c5e2cd8eea4588158652665ac7845226112707b
confirmations
83454
spent
true